How to Choose a Font: Powerful Tips for Captivating Typography

To choose a font, consider readability, brand consistency, and target audience preferences. The right font enhances your message, reflecting your brand personality and making content more readable for your audience.

In today’s digital world, font selection plays a critical role in delivering your message effectively. The font you choose can greatly impact the readability and overall appearance of your content. From websites to social media posts, emails, and print materials, font selection is key to establishing brand consistency and showcasing your content in a visually appealing way.

Moreover, understanding your target audience’s preferences is essential in selecting a font that resonates with them and enhances their reading experience. With these factors in mind, let’s explore some key considerations when choosing the perfect font for your project.

**Typography Basics**

When it comes to design, typography plays a crucial role in conveying the right message and creating a pleasant user experience. The font you choose can enhance the visual appeal of your website or project, evoke different emotions, and even influence how users perceive your brand. In this blog post, we will explore the basics of typography, including its importance in design, the impact fonts have on user experience and perception, and how to understand font families and styles.

Typography is more than just selecting a fancy or visually appealing font. It’s about creating harmony between the text and other design elements to effectively communicate the intended message. Good typography can help improve the readability, legibility, and overall visual hierarchy of your content.

When choosing a font, consider the following factors:

  • Legibility: Fonts should be easy to read and understand, even at different sizes or on various devices. Avoid overly decorative or stylized fonts that may hinder readability.

  • Brand Consistency: Fonts play a crucial role in maintaining consistency in brand identity. Ensure your chosen font aligns with your brand’s personality and values.

  • Emotional Tone: Different fonts evoke different emotions. For example, serif fonts often convey a sense of tradition and professionalism, while sans-serif fonts give a modern and clean impression. Choose a font that complements the mood you want to convey.

Fonts can significantly impact the user experience and perception of your website or design. Here are a few key points to consider:

  • Readability and Accessibility: Fonts affect how easily readers can consume your content. Poor font choices may discourage users from engaging or understanding the information.

  • Branding and Trust: Consistency in font usage across your brand helps establish recognition and fosters trust. Ensure your font selection aligns with your brand’s values and evokes the desired feelings.

  • Attention and Engagement: The right font can attract and hold the attention of your audience, making the content more engaging and memorable.

Font families and styles refer to the variations available within a font type, such as bold, italic, light, regular, and more. Familiarize yourself with the different font families to make informed choices for your design:

Font Family Description Serif Fonts with small decorative lines or strokes at the end of characters. Often associated with formality and tradition. Sans-serif Fonts without decorative lines or strokes. Known for their clean and modern appearance. Script Cursive or handwriting-inspired fonts. Ideal for conveying elegance or personal touches. Display Fonts designed for headlines or large display purposes. Often creative and attention-grabbing.

Understanding the diverse range of font families and their respective styles allows you to select the most appropriate font for your specific design needs.

**Selecting The Right Font**

Choosing the perfect font for your website or design project is crucial as it plays a significant role in attracting and engaging your target audience. The right font can enhance brand identity, improve readability, and complement other design elements. In this article, we will discuss the essential steps to selecting the right font and explore different font categories to help you make informed decisions.

Analyzing Target Audience and Brand Identity

When it comes to choosing a font, it’s important to consider your target audience and brand identity. Your font should align with the characteristics and preferences of your target audience to create a connection and resonate with them. Additionally, your font choice should reflect your brand’s personality and values. Analyzing your target audience and brand identity will provide valuable insights and help you make appropriate font choices.

Guidelines for Choosing Fonts

Considering Readability and Legibility

Readability and legibility are crucial factors to consider when choosing a font. The font you select should be easily readable, even at different sizes, and on various devices. Fonts with clear letterforms and proper spacing between characters ensure that your content is easily comprehensible. Avoid using overly decorative fonts or those with excessively thin strokes as they may compromise readability.

Matching Font Style with Brand Personality

Your font style should align with your brand personality. Is your brand modern and minimalist, or traditional and elegant? Different font styles evoke different emotions and convey distinct messages. For example, sans-serif fonts often give a clean and modern impression, while serif fonts can convey a sense of sophistication and tradition. Matching the font style with your brand personality ensures a cohesive and authentic visual representation.

Complementing Other Design Elements

When choosing a font, consider how it complements other design elements on your website or in your design project. Fonts that harmonize with the overall design create a unified and aesthetically pleasing experience for your audience. Pay attention to font weights, letter spacing, and proportions to ensure consistency and visual balance throughout your design.

Studying Different Font Categories

Serif Fonts

Serif fonts are characterized by small decorative strokes, or serifs, at the ends of letters. They are often associated with tradition, elegance, and formality. Serif fonts are commonly used in print and long-form content, such as books and newspapers. Examples of popular serif fonts include Times New Roman, Georgia, and Baskerville.

Sans-serif Fonts

Sans-serif fonts, on the other hand, do not have decorative strokes and exhibit a more modern and minimalistic appearance. They are often preferred for digital content and convey simplicity, clarity, and straightforwardness. Popular sans-serif fonts include Arial, Helvetica, and Roboto.

Display Fonts

Display fonts, also known as decorative or novelty fonts, are more unique and eye-catching. They are often used for headlines, logos, or attention-grabbing elements. Display fonts come in a variety of styles and can add personality and flair to your design. However, it’s important to use them sparingly and ensure that they are still legible. Examples of display fonts include Comic Sans, Brush Script, and Lobster.

In conclusion, selecting the right font involves analyzing your target audience and brand identity, following guidelines for readability and legibility, matching font style with brand personality, and complementing other design elements. By studying different font categories, such as serif, sans-serif, and display fonts, you can make informed decisions and create visually appealing and engaging designs.

**Evaluating Font Characteristics**

When it comes to choosing a font for your website, evaluating font characteristics is an essential step. The right font can significantly impact the overall design, readability, and user experience of your site. In this section, we will delve into key font characteristics and how to evaluate them effectively.

Typeface and Font Pairing

The typeface you choose defines the overall style and personality of your website. It sets the tone and creates a visual impression on your visitors. When selecting a typeface, consider the theme and purpose of your website. For example, if you’re running a professional business website, a serif font like Times New Roman or Georgia can convey a sense of professionalism and trustworthiness. On the other hand, a san-serif font like Arial or Helvetica is more modern and clean.

Once you have chosen a typeface, font pairing becomes crucial for achieving a harmonious and visually appealing design. Combining different typefaces can add depth and interest to your typography. Aim for contrast and balance while pairing fonts. For instance, pairing a bold and eye-catching header font with a simple and legible body font can create a pleasing contrast that enhances readability.

Creating Visual Hierarchy

Visual hierarchy is crucial for guiding your visitors’ attention and making your content scannable. By strategically using font size, weight, and spacing, you can create a visual hierarchy that helps communicate the importance and relationship between different elements on your website.

Start by identifying the primary and secondary elements on your page. Headers, subheadings, and call-to-action buttons usually require more visual prominence, while body text and captions can be smaller and less prominent. Experiment with font size and weight to create a clear distinction between these elements. Using relative font sizes, such as percentages or em units, allows for flexible and responsive designs that adapt to different screen sizes.

Balancing Contrast and Consistency

Contrast and consistency are key factors in ensuring readability and visual appeal across your website. While it’s important to create contrast between different elements, it’s equally crucial to maintain consistency within each category.

Choose font weights that offer enough contrast to make your content stand out, but avoid going overboard with too many variations. Stick to a limited number of font weights within each category to maintain consistency and a unified visual style.

Font Size and Spacing

Font size and spacing play a significant role in determining the readability and overall aesthetics of your website. Finding the right balance between legibility and visual appeal is essential.

Using relative font sizes ensures that your text scales proportionally across different devices and screen sizes. This responsiveness is crucial for a positive user experience and accessibility. Consider how your font sizes appear on both large desktop screens and smaller mobile devices.

Similarly, line height and letter spacing impact the overall readability of your text. Adequate line spacing ensures that your content is easy to read, especially in lengthy paragraphs. Experiment with different line spacing options to find the optimal balance between legibility and density of your text.

Font Weight and Emphasis

Varying font weight is an effective way to add emphasis and hierarchy to your content. Bold or heavier font weights can draw attention to important headings or keywords, helping users quickly identify the most relevant information.

In addition to font weight, the use of variants like italics and bold can also enhance the visual appeal and readability of your content. Use italics to emphasize specific words or phrases and bold to highlight important information. However, be mindful of using these variants sparingly to avoid overwhelming your readers.

**Testing And Implementing Fonts**

When choosing a font for your website, it’s important to test and implement it properly to ensure it not only looks visually appealing but also functions seamlessly across different platforms and devices. In this section, we will explore various aspects of testing and implementing fonts, including web fonts and licensing, cross-platform compatibility, font usability tests, customizing fonts with CSS, embedding fonts with @font-face, fallback font options, and optimizing font performance.

Exploring Web Fonts and Licensing

When selecting a font for your website, it’s crucial to consider web fonts and their licensing. Web fonts are specifically designed for use on the web and are optimized for digital use, ensuring crisp and clear typography. There are numerous web font providers available, offering a wide range of font choices for different design needs. However, it’s essential to properly license the web fonts you choose to avoid any legal issues.

Considering Cross-platform Compatibility

Ensuring cross-platform compatibility is a critical factor in font selection. Different operating systems and devices may render fonts differently, which can impact the overall user experience. It’s crucial to choose fonts that are compatible and legible across various platforms, such as Windows, macOS, Android, and iOS. By selecting fonts that are widely supported, you can ensure your website’s typography remains consistent, regardless of the device or operating system being used.

Conducting Font Usability Tests

Font usability tests are necessary to determine if a font is not only visually appealing but also easy to read and navigate. During these tests, consider factors such as font size, line spacing, and readability on different screen sizes. Additionally, assess the font’s legibility at various weights and styles. By conducting thorough usability tests, you can select a font that enhances user experience and effectively communicates your message.

Customizing Fonts with CSS

Customizing fonts with CSS allows you to add a personal touch to your website’s typography. CSS provides a range of options to modify fonts, including changing the color, size, alignment, and spacing. It’s crucial to understand CSS syntax and properties to effectively customize your chosen fonts. Experiment with different CSS styles to create a cohesive and visually appealing typography that aligns with your brand’s identity.

Embedding Fonts with @font-face

One popular method of implementing web fonts is by using the @font-face rule in CSS. This rule allows you to embed custom fonts directly into your website, ensuring consistent and accurate display across different devices. By embedding fonts, you have more control over the typography and can utilize a broader range of font choices not limited to the user’s local system fonts.

Fallback Font Options

While it’s essential to use web fonts for a unique design aesthetic, it’s also crucial to consider fallback font options. Fallback fonts act as a backup in case the desired web font fails to load or is unsupported by the user’s browser. By specifying a list of fallback fonts, you can ensure that your website’s typography remains consistent and legible, even if the preferred font is not available.

Optimizing Font Performance

Optimizing font performance is vital for improving the overall loading speed and user experience of your website. By reducing the font file size and implementing best practices, you can minimize the impact on loading times without compromising the visual integrity. It involves optimizing font formats, file compression, caching techniques, and utilizing content delivery networks (CDNs) to deliver fonts efficiently.

Reducing File Size

One way to optimize font performance is by reducing the file size of the chosen fonts. This can be achieved through various techniques such as subsetting, which involves including only the necessary characters and glyphs required for your content. Additionally, compressing font files using compression algorithms like GZIP can further reduce their size, resulting in faster loading times.

Improving Loading Speed

To enhance loading speed, it’s essential to implement caching techniques for web fonts. By leveraging browser caching, users who have visited your website before can load the font from their local cache, reducing the need for repeated downloads. Additionally, using content delivery networks (CDNs) to serve web fonts can improve loading speed by delivering fonts from servers closer to the user’s location, minimizing latency.

**Ensuring Consistency And Accessibility**

Choosing the right font for your website is not just about aesthetics; it also plays a vital role in ensuring consistency and accessibility. When visitors land on your site, they should be greeted with a font style that is easy to read and navigate. In this section, we will discuss how to establish font guidelines, define a typography system, and ensure accessibility and readability.

Establishing Font Guidelines

To maintain consistency throughout your website, it is essential to establish font guidelines. These guidelines will dictate the style, size, and spacing of the fonts used in different sections of your site. By using consistently formatted fonts, you create a cohesive look and feel, allowing visitors to navigate your website effortlessly. It is advisable to create a style guide that outlines specific font families and sizes for headings, subheadings, paragraphs, and other elements.

Defining a Typography System

In addition to font guidelines, it is beneficial to define a typography system for your website. A typography system consists of a set of rules and principles for combining fonts, sizes, and spacing effectively. By establishing a typography system, you ensure that the fonts used on your website harmonize with each other and create a visually pleasing experience for visitors.

Ensuring Accessibility and Readability

Accessibility and readability are crucial factors to consider when choosing a font for your website. Your font selection should enable users with visual impairments or reading difficulties to easily consume your content. Here are two important considerations:

Contrast Ratio

One aspect of accessibility is the contrast ratio between the text and the background. Ensure that there is enough contrast to make the text legible for all users, including those with color vision deficiencies. Using a tool like the WebAIM Contrast Checker can help you determine if your font color and background pass the required contrast standards.

Screen Resolution and Sizes

Another consideration is screen resolution and sizes. Different devices and screens have varying pixel densities, which can affect the legibility of your font. Make sure your chosen font remains readable across different screen resolutions, such as mobile devices, tablets, and desktops.

Leveraging Tools and Resources

When it comes to font selection, numerous tools and resources can assist you in making informed decisions. Here are two essential resources:

Font Repositories and Libraries

Font repositories and libraries provide a wide range of fonts that you can choose from. Websites such as Google Fonts and Font Awesome offer a vast selection of free and paid fonts suitable for various purposes. These libraries often provide CSS code snippets that you can easily integrate into your website to achieve a consistent and accessible font style.

Typography Inspiration Websites

If you need inspiration or want to explore font combinations, typography inspiration websites can be valuable resources. Platforms like Typewolf and Typetester showcase a collection of beautiful typography examples, allowing you to discover new fonts and see how they work together.

By following these guidelines and utilizing the available resources, you can ensure that your chosen fonts enhance consistency and accessibility on your website, creating a pleasant and user-friendly experience for all visitors.

**Keeping Up With Font Trends**

Font trends are constantly evolving, and as a content creator or designer, it’s crucial to stay up-to-date with the latest developments. By identifying emerging font styles, you can ensure that your designs are modern and appeal to your target audience. So, how can you stay on top of the latest trends in typography? Let’s explore a few effective strategies:

Following Industry Influencers

One of the best ways to keep up with font trends is by following industry influencers in the design and typography fields. These experts often have their fingers on the pulse of emerging font styles and can provide valuable insights into the latest trends. Whether they’re graphic designers, typographers, or creative directors, their expertise can guide you in selecting fonts that are fresh, unique, and aligned with current design sensibilities.

Staying Updated with Design Trends

The world of design is constantly evolving, and design trends can heavily influence font choices. By staying updated with design trends, you can get a sense of the overall aesthetic preferences in your industry. Pay attention to color palettes, layouts, and visual styles that are gaining popularity, as they often go hand in hand with certain font choices. Keeping an eye on design blogs, websites, and social media platforms can help you keep up with the latest design trends.

Typography in Branding and Advertising

Branding and advertising are two areas where typography plays a vital role. Companies and marketing agencies are constantly exploring new ways to grab attention and make a lasting impression. As a result, font choices in branding and advertising tend to push the boundaries and embrace innovative styles. By looking at successful brand campaigns, you can gain insights into emerging font styles that are effective in capturing attention and engaging audiences.

Typography in Web and UI Design

Web and UI design have their own specific considerations when it comes to font choices. Web-safe fonts and responsive design principles need to be taken into account, while ensuring readability and accessibility. By exploring websites and user interfaces that are known for their exceptional typography, you can discover new fonts that enhance user experience and convey the desired brand personality. Pay attention to elements such as font pairing, hierarchy, and spacing, as they can greatly impact the overall effectiveness of your designs.

Overall, keeping up with font trends is an ongoing process that requires a combination of research, observation, and an eye for design. By identifying emerging font styles, following industry influencers, and staying updated with design trends, you can ensure that your font choices are fresh, relevant, and visually appealing to your audience.

Frequently Asked Questions Of How To Choose A Font

What Is The Best Way To Choose A Font?

To choose the best font, consider readability, brand alignment, and purpose. Opt for clear and legible fonts that reflect your brand’s personality. Also, choose a font that suits the medium and content type. Experiment with different options to find the perfect balance between aesthetics and functionality.

What Are The 4 Factors To Consider When Choosing Fonts?

When choosing fonts, there are four factors to consider. First, the readability of the font is important as it should be easy to read. Second, the font style should match the overall design and feel of the content. Third, consider the compatibility of the font across different devices and platforms.

Lastly, font size and spacing should be chosen to ensure optimal legibility.

What Should My Font Be?

Choose a font that is easy to read and fits the style of your content. Sans-serif fonts like Arial or Helvetica are commonly used for readability. Use a font size that is legible on all devices. Consider the tone and purpose of your content when selecting a font.

Choose a font that matches your brand’s style and conveys the desired message.

What Is The Most Readable Font Style?

The most readable font style is generally considered to be Helvetica. Its simple and clean design makes it easy to read both in print and on screens. Helvetica is widely used in signage, advertising, and branding due to its legibility and timeless appeal.


Fonts play a pivotal role in shaping the look and feel of any written content. By following a few key considerations, you can choose a font that enhances your message and captivates your audience. Remember to assess readability, compatibility, and uniqueness of the font.

Experiment with different options and seek feedback to ensure the font aligns with your brand identity. In the end, a carefully selected font will elevate your content and make a lasting impression on your readers.

How to Choose a Font